MicroRNAs and long non-coding RNAs in liver surgery: Diagnostic and therapeutic merits.

Background

Hepatectomy and liver transplantation (LT) are the two most commonly performed surgical procedures for various hepatic lesions. microRNA (miRNA) and long non-coding RNA (lncRNA) have been gradually unveiled their roles as either biomarkers for early diagnosis or potentially therapeutic tools to manipulate gene expression in many disease entities. This review aimed to discuss the effects of miRNA or lncRNA in the hepatectomy and LT fields.

Data sources

We did a literature search from 1990 through January 2018 to summarize the currently available evidence with respect to the effects of miRNA and lncRNA in liver regeneration after partial hepatectomy, as well as their involvement in several key issues related to LT, including ischemia-reperfusion injury, allograft rejection, tolerance, recurrence of original hepatic malignancies, etc.

Results

Certain miRNAs and lncRNAs are actively involved in the regulation of various aspects of liver resection and transplantation. During the process of liver regeneration after hepatectomy, the expression of miRNAs and lncRNAs shows dynamic changes.

Conclusions

It is now clear that miRNAs and lncRNAs orchestrate in various aspects of the pathophysiological process of LT and hepatectomy. Better understanding of the underlying mechanism and future clinical trials may strengthen their positions as either biomarkers or potential therapeutic targets in the management of complications after liver surgery.

肝脏手术中的MicroRNA和长非编码RNA:诊断和治疗价值。

背景

肝切除术和肝移植(LT)是针对各种肝病变最常用的两种手术方法。microRNA(miRNA)和长非编码RNA(lncRNA)逐渐被揭示,它们可以作为早期诊断的生物标志物或操纵许多疾病实体中基因表达的潜在治疗工具。这篇综述旨在讨论miRNA或lncRNA在肝切除术和LT领域的作用。

数据源

我们从1990年到2018年1月进行了文献检索,以总结关于miRNA和lncRNA在部分肝切除术后肝脏再生中的作用以及它们参与与LT相关的几个关键问题(包括缺血再灌注损伤)的现有证据,同种异体移植排斥,耐受性,原发性肝恶性肿瘤复发等。

结果

某些miRNA和lncRNA积极参与肝脏切除和移植各个方面的调节。肝切除术后肝再生过程中,miRNA和lncRNA的表达呈动态变化。

结论

现在很清楚,miRNA和lncRNA在LT和肝切除术的病理生理过程的各个方面进行编排。更好地了解其潜在机制和未来的临床试验可能会加强其在肝脏手术后并发症管理中作为生物标志物或潜在治疗靶标的地位。
